U.S. Grapples with Waning Global Influence
The United States is finding it harder to maintain its global leadership and military influence as it struggles with strained relationships and a loss of trust from allies. This has complicated military operations and weakened its ability to set the global security agenda, while China and Russia are stepping in to fill the gap. The U.S. is now focusing on creative investments in military capabilities to deter these rivals. What does it mean for you?
